    yes the higher the sensitivity percentage, the more effective the anti-hormonal therapy is. The therapy starves any remaining cancer cells of estrogen leading to eventual cell death. However, some cancers are more aggressive and the therapy can just slow it down, but not eradicate it. Additionally those cancers that are less sensitive to ER may not sufficiently starve with antihormone therapy and the cancer has better chance of coming back.
